The Bosch Rexroth Indramat 1MR376B-B225 is a rotor for 1MB Frameless Spindle Motors from the 1MB High-Speed Asynchronous Motors series. It features a 225 mm inner rotor diameter, screw fastening mounting method, and two supplied type plates. The rotor has threaded bores for balancing rings, is designed without a rotor sleeve, and provides IP00 protection.

Product Description:

The 1MR376B-B225 is a rotor subassembly manufactured by Bosch Rexroth Indramat for the 1MB High-Speed Asynchronous Motors series. It serves as the rotating element inside frameless spindle motors used in machine tools and other automation equipment that require high peripheral speed and low inertia. Because only the rotor is supplied, it can be integrated directly into a custom housing, which saves axial space and supports compact spindle layouts. This arrangement is useful in spindle designs where the motor is built into the machine structure instead of being installed as a complete housed unit.

The rotor’s balancing system relies on threaded bores so screws can be added or removed to fine-tune residual unbalance after final assembly. Its degree of protection is rated at IP00, so the completed spindle must provide its own enclosure and cooling path. An inner rotor diameter of 225 mm matches large-frame stators and permits a wide through-bore for tool clamping systems or media supply lines. This layout can also leave more room for internal spindle components that pass through the shaft center. Mechanical retention uses screw fastening, creating a rigid connection between the rotor stack and the shaft flange without welding or adhesives. The motor length code is B, which corresponds to the active lamination length and helps match the rotor to a compatible stator section within the product range.

The core is built without a rotor sleeve, which reduces weight and eddy-current losses but requires thermal shrink-fitting to the shaft for secure operation at speed. It ships with two type plates that carry serial and parameter data, preserving traceability if one plate is removed during spindle balancing. The part is intended for integration into a frameless spindle motor assembly in which the surrounding housing, bearing arrangement, and protective enclosure are supplied separately. Because those support parts are external to the rotor, the final spindle design determines how the assembly is enclosed and cooled during operation.
